23/09/01 - BILLY MURRAY KO'D BY 20ST HARDMAN
Real-life villain flattens TV cop over Essex gag
Sunday People
TELLY cop Billy Murray was knocked unconscious in a violent
punch-up with a fearsome 20-stone prizefighter. Billy, who played
tough detective Don Beech in The Bill, was struck from behind
after being grabbed by hardman Bernard O'Mahoney at a charity
event.
The 55-year-old star was flattened in front of stunned guests
including his wife and other TV stars. Self-confessed villain
O'Mahoney, 40, went into a rage after Murray turned his back
on him at an annual charity ball in a marquee at Chigwell, Essex.
Shocked partygoers watched as Murray was knocked to the ground
and kicked in the ribs. A witness said: "Both men were
at the bar and suddenly it all kicked off. Billy was sent sprawling
on the floor and went out like a light."When he came to
about 30 seconds later they had to be separated by other guests."
Nearly 200 guests including TV stars Dean Gaffney, Shane Ritchie
and Kenny Lynch watched in horror as the children's charity
evening turned ugly. Another witness said: "It ruined the
party. Billy was at the bar while his wife Elaine was on the
dance floor.
"I think someone had been telling jokes about Essex girls
and then all hell was let loose. Bernard looks about 20 stones
- twice the size of Billy - and whacked him around the head.
As he fell to the ground he was kicked in the side and lay on
the floor spark out.
"People then crowded round to stop anything further but
by then the damage had been done. Billy looked like his eye
was gashed because it was all swelling up." O'Mahoney was
head of security at the Essex nightclub where teenager Leah
Betts died after taking an Ecstacy tablet six years ago.
He was also a friend of three drug dealers shot dead in a Range
Rover in Essex later that year. O'Mahoney told the Sunday People:
"It was something and nothing over a silly remark about
Essex people."
Murray refused to comment. |
